Flagstaff committee reviewed a pedestrian/cyclist priority survey and voted to have city staff share the results and key comments with the Transportation Commission and ask the Commission to pass them to City Council ahead of the council budget retreat in April.

The committee called the January meeting to order and reviewed the results of a pedestrian/cyclist priority survey conducted among BAC and PAC participants. A staff presenter summarized the top-ranked projects and funding constraints before the committee moved to formalize next steps.
